Current status
Sem 1 ‘07: Prototype (in ‘Neo’) used 4 subjects:
most functionality
some administrator functions not complete
Sem 2 ‘07: Improved version - ?? subjects:
complete missing admin functions
creating/administering groups
user interface & navigation
Sem 1 ‘08: Port to more open environment
Sakai?
